A police investigation has been launched after a cyclist was hit by a car which then drove off.

The crash happened yesterday afternoon in Michells Avenue on Canvey.

A spokesman for the force said: "Police received reports of a road traffic collision in Mitchells Avenue, Canvey, at around 2.25pm on Saturday, June 16.

"A cyclist was hit by a Mini Cooper after it mounted the pathway on the corner of Small Gains Avenue, knocking the rider to the floor.

"The vehicle then drove off, leaving the victim with bruising and a cut to one of his forearms.
